Ingredients

  • 1 red pepper, cut into bite-sized pieces
  • 1 tsp coriander seeds
  • 2 tsp chopped ginger (use pre-chopped frozen for speed)
  • 2 tsp chopped garlic (use pre-chopped frozen for speed)
  • 1 tsp turmeric
  • 1 tsp chilli powder
  • 1 tsp ground cumin
  • 165g/¾ cup red lentils
  • 625ml/2½ cups vegan stock (use gluten-free if needed)
  • 1 x 400g/14 oz tin chopped tomatoes
  • 1 tsp brown sugar or syrup (eg maple or agave)
  • 2 tbsp lemon juice (fresh or bottled)

Instructions

  1. Using a medium-large sized saucepan, fry the red pepper, coriander seeds, garlic and ginger in a little oil, for 2 minutes, on a medium heat, stirring frequently.
  2. Stir through the turmeric, chilli powder, ground cumin and heat for a further minute.
  3. Add the lentils, tinned tomatoes and syrup, bring to the boil then simmer on medium for 10-15 minutes or until the lentils are soft enough to blend.
  4. Stir through the lemon juice before blending thoroughly with a stick blender.
  5. Add salt and pepper, to taste.
